Night-shift staff: Floor 4 of the Tellhaven Building opens this week. After 21:00, access is via the rear stairwell only; the lifts are locked out overnight during the settling period. Complete a walk-through of the new floor once per shift and log it. The stairwell keypad accepts the code below.

badge for yahop-fawep: bdg-XBKXI-68071

# Linkhopper — Environments

Quick tour for on-call folks. Linkhopper routes mobile deep links across three environments: sandbox, staging, and prod. Sandbox uses fake app schemes, staging mirrors prod routing tables with an hour of lag, and prod is the real deal. Most pages at 3am are stale routing tables — flush the cache first, ask questions later. Staging creds are in the usual vault. When comparing environments, the values currently live in prod are listed below.

config for bahop-baduf:
[kasion]
team = lamath
access_code = ac_d807e5
host = kasion.paliqcloud.corp
port = 4000
owner = julix.tamvan
peer = frair.qorvelsoft.local

As you take over the portfolio, note that a single client, Orvano Systems, now accounts for 41% of annual revenue, up from 28% two years ago. Contract renewal falls in the next fiscal year, and pricing pressure is expected. Mitigation work includes accelerating the Calder pipeline and broadening mid-market coverage in the Southreach territory. Diversification targets are in draft. Our planned response is set out in the note below.

board note of kawif-kajop: Ralaelax Foods is in early talks to buy Novaelox Works for about $55.7 million. The Wenael launch date is May 9, and nothing goes to the press before then.